from copy import deepcopy
import logging
import os

import click
import yaml

from pygeoapi.plugin import load_plugin
from pygeoapi.util import (filter_dict_by_key_value,
                           get_provider_by_type,
                           get_extension_by_type,
                           yaml_load)
from pygeoapi.provider.base import ProviderTypeError

LOGGER = logging.getLogger(__name__)

OPENAPI_YAML = {
    'oapif': 'http://schemas.opengis.net/ogcapi/features/part1/1.0/openapi/ogcapi-features-1.yaml',  # noqa
    'oapip': 'https://raw.githubusercontent.com/opengeospatial/wps-rest-binding/master/core/openapi',  # noqa
#    'oacov': 'https://raw.githubusercontent.com/opengeospatial/OGC-API-Sprint-August-2020/master/docs/Draft_Spring_Guide_for_OGC_API_Coverages/openapi'  # noqa
    'oacov': 'https://raw.githubusercontent.com/tomkralidis/ogcapi-coverages-1/fix-cis/yaml-unresolved'  # noqa
}


def get_ogc_schemas_location(server_config):

    osl = server_config.get('ogc_schemas_location', None)

    value = 'http://schemas.opengis.net'

    if osl is not None:
        if osl.startswith('http'):
            value = osl
        elif osl.startswith('/'):
            value = os.path.join(server_config['url'], 'schemas')

    return value


# TODO: remove this function once OGC API - Processing is final
[docs]def gen_media_type_object(media_type, api_type, path): """ Generates an OpenAPI Media Type Object :param media_type: MIME type :param api_type: OGC API type :param path: local path of OGC API parameter or schema definition :returns: `dict` of media type object """ ref = '{}/{}'.format(OPENAPI_YAML[api_type], path) content = { media_type: { 'schema': { '$ref': ref } } } return content
# TODO: remove this function once OGC API - Processing is final
[docs]def gen_response_object(description, media_type, api_type, path): """ Generates an OpenAPI Response Object :param description: text description of response :param media_type: MIME type :param api_type: OGC API type :returns: `dict` of response object """ response = { 'description': description, 'content': gen_media_type_object(media_type, api_type, path) } return response
